Globe’s Tallest Buildings Forced to Evacuate
- Share via
From Times Staff Reports
The world’s tallest buildings, Kuala Lumpur’s Petronas Twin Towers, were evacuated after a bomb threat.
The threat came during morning work hours, about 12 hours after terrorists attacked the World Trade Center in New York and the Pentagon in Washington.
Police confirmed that a threat had been phoned in from a public telephone to Petronas’ building management about 8:30 a.m. and that the caller said that a bomb would explode at 9 a.m.
Police said that people would be allowed to return to work once the building was declared safe.
